Google was hit with
yet another patent lawsuit last week, but this one at least makes for some very, very interesting reading. A company called
buySAFE, which offers a
safe-shopping service to online retailers and their customers, argues that the search and advertising juggernaut not only infringes a patent it owns by preparing the launch of a similar service called
Google Trusted Stores, but that it has also gone to great lengths to obtain proprietary business information and is pushing buySAFE customers hard to switch.
